Ubuntuを14.04LTSから16.04LTSにアップグレードすると、プロセスで次のコマンドを実行するように求められました。
dpkg --continue -a
コマンドが失敗し、しばらくしてアップグレードプロセスが終了します。 「Ubuntuについて」を確認したところ、16.04 LTSであることがわかりました。その後、手動でシステムを再起動すると、デスクトップが再び表示されなくなります。再起動後、ターミナルモードになります。Sudo dpkg --continue -a
を再度実行しようとすると、ファイルシステムは読み取り専用です。以下は、16.04 LTSにアップグレードした後、ubuntuを再起動した後の画面のスクリーンショットです。
以下は、開始プロセス中にキャプチャされたビデオです。
https://www.youtube.com/watch?v=XuehCZIHNdI
プロセス中に、デスクトップが表示されてすぐに閉じられることがわかりますが、理由はわかりません。
この問題の解決策を探している間、次の回避策を使用します:これらの読み取り専用エラーの後のターミナルで:
Sudo mount -o remount,rw /
次に、システム負荷を統一します。ただし、再起動するたびにこの手順を使用する必要があります
更新:/ etc/fstabファイルも確認できます。私の場合、不正なファイルシステムのマウントレコードに問題がありました。私はfsckコマンドを実行したときにそれを見つけました:
Sudo fsck
次のような行が返されます。
fsck: /etc/fstab: parse error at line 9 -- ignore
ここに私のために働いたものがありました
まず、Sudo su
を実行します
mount -o remount,rw /
この時点で、exit
を実行してスーパーユーザーモードを終了できます。
次に、Sudo nano /etc/fstab
を実行してスワップファイルを変更しました
/dev/sda1 / ext4 rw,noatime,data=ordered 0 1
そして最後にサーバーを再起動しました
Sudo reboot